Guitar Center’s Approach to Labor Day

Guitar Center, a leading retailer of musical instruments and equipment, has adapted to these changes. While the company may adjust its hours on Labor Day, it typically remains open to serve its customers. Q: Does Guitar Center offer special promotions on Labor Day? A: Yes, Guitar Center often runs special promotions and sales during Labor Day, making it a great time to purchase musical instruments and equipment.

Q: Can I return items purchased on Labor Day at Guitar Center? A: Yes, items purchased on Labor Day are subject to Guitar Center’s standard return policy. Be sure to check the specific terms and conditions for details.

Q: Are there any special events at Guitar Center on Labor Day? A: Guitar Center may host special events, workshops, or performances on Labor Day. It’s a good idea to check their website or contact your local store for more information.

Q: How can I find out if my local Guitar Center is open on Labor Day? A: You can visit Guitar Center’s website or call your local store to confirm their hours of operation on Labor Day.

Q: Does Guitar Center offer online shopping options on Labor Day? A: Yes, Guitar Center’s online store is available 24/7, allowing you to shop for musical instruments and equipment even if the physical stores are closed or have limited hours.
